UK - IMAC invests £7.5m in QobliQ
Ingenious Media Active Capital Ltd (IMAC) has invested up to £7.5m in start-up company QobliQ Ltd. Qobliq was formed with the aim of creating an international innovative marketing services group, combining sponsorship, digital and experiential marketing.

ROMANIA - Advent International acquires Ceramica for EUR 35m
Advent International has acquired a 70% stake in Bucharest-listed Ceramica Iasi, a ceramic bricks and clay roof tiles producer. The transaction total was EUR 35m including new investment. Advent has brought in a new management team following the acquisition.

SWEDEN - Segulah acquires natural snack business Nilssons Gott
Segulah III L.P has acquired Nilssons Gott AB, a Swedish producer of natural snacks for an undisclosed sum. The founder, Rolf E. Nilsson, will retain a 20% shareholding in the business.
